Key Challenges and Requirements for Advancement

To succeed in the Investment Banking Division, interns must be able to navigate complex financial models, analyze vast amounts of market data, and communicate intricate ideas to clients and colleagues alike. Here are some key challenges and requirements for advancement in the division:

  • Developing strong technical skills: Interns in the Investment Banking Division must possess a strong foundation in finance, accounting, and economics, as well as advanced technical skills in financial modeling, data analysis, and financial statement analysis.
  • Building a strong network: In investment banking, relationships are everything. Interns must be able to build and maintain strong relationships with clients, colleagues, and industry partners to advance in their careers.
  • Demonstrating adaptability and resilience: The investment banking landscape is constantly changing, and interns must be able to adapt quickly to new trends, technologies, and regulatory requirements.
  • Developing a deep understanding of the industry: Interns must have a deep understanding of the investment banking industry, including its history, players, and key trends and developments.

Skills and Competencies Required for Success

To excel in investment banking roles, interns must possess a combination of technical, business, and personal skills. Here are some of the key skills and competencies required for success in the division:

  • Financial modeling: Interns must be able to build complex financial models to value companies, projects, and assets, and to analyze and present financial data to clients and colleagues.
  • M&A analysis: Interns must be able to analyze and evaluate mergers and acquisitions, including conducting due diligence, analyzing financial statements, and assessing market trends.
  • Client relationship management: Interns must be able to build and maintain strong relationships with clients, including identifying and pursuing new business opportunities and providing exceptional service to existing clients.
  • Financial statement analysis: Interns must be able to analyze and interpret financial statements, including balance sheets, income statements, and cash flow statements.
  • Market research and analysis: Interns must be able to analyze and interpret market trends, including conducting research on market conditions, competitors, and customers.
